In today's digital era, software applications underpin nearly each aspect of business in addition to everyday life. Application safety may be the discipline involving protecting these programs from threats by finding and repairing vulnerabilities, implementing protective measures, and monitoring for attacks. That encompasses web and mobile apps, APIs, along with the backend devices they interact along with. The importance involving application security has grown exponentially because cyberattacks always elevate. In just the first half of 2024, for example, over one, 571 data compromises were reported – a 14% increase over the prior year
XENONSTACK. COM
. Each and every incident can orient sensitive data, affect services, and damage trust. High-profile breaches regularly make action, reminding organizations of which insecure applications can easily have devastating effects for both users and companies.
## Why Applications Usually are Targeted
Applications frequently hold the tips to the kingdom: personal data, monetary records, proprietary info, and more. Attackers discover apps as primary gateways to important data and devices. Unlike network problems that might be stopped by firewalls, application-layer problems strike at typically the software itself – exploiting weaknesses in code logic, authentication, or data dealing with. As businesses shifted online in the last years, web applications grew to be especially tempting objectives. attack surface from web commerce platforms to bank apps to online communities are under constant assault by hackers in search of vulnerabilities of stealing data or assume illegal privileges.
## Precisely what Application Security Requires
Securing a credit application is some sort of multifaceted effort spanning the entire software program lifecycle. It commences with writing protected code (for example of this, avoiding dangerous functions and validating inputs), and continues via rigorous testing (using tools and honourable hacking to locate flaws before attackers do), and hardening the runtime atmosphere (with things want configuration lockdowns, encryption, and web program firewalls). Application safety measures also means constant vigilance even right after deployment – overseeing logs for suspect activity, keeping software program dependencies up-to-date, in addition to responding swiftly in order to emerging threats.
Within practice, this could involve measures like solid authentication controls, standard code reviews, penetration tests, and event response plans. While one industry guidebook notes, application security is not an one-time effort nevertheless an ongoing process integrated into the software development lifecycle (SDLC)
XENONSTACK. COM
. By embedding https://www.youtube.com/channel/UCZsz9zrqEd26LYtA0xyfP5Q from the design phase via development, testing, repairs and maintanance, organizations aim in order to "build security in" as opposed to bolt that on as a great afterthought.
## The Stakes
The advantages of strong application security is definitely underscored by sobering statistics and illustrations. Studies show a significant portion involving breaches stem by application vulnerabilities or human error in managing apps. Typically the Verizon Data Break the rules of Investigations Report come across that 13% regarding breaches in a recent year were caused by exploiting vulnerabilities in public-facing applications
AEMBIT. IO
. Another finding says in 2023, 14% of all breaches started with cyber criminals exploiting a software program vulnerability – practically triple the pace of the previous year
DARKREADING. COM
. This kind of spike was credited in part to be able to major incidents want the MOVEit supply-chain attack, which propagate widely via jeopardized software updates
DARKREADING. COM
.
Beyond statistics, individual breach stories paint a brilliant picture of exactly why app security matters: the Equifax 2017 breach that exposed 143 million individuals' data occurred because the company failed to patch an acknowledged flaw in some sort of web application framework
THEHACKERNEWS. COM
. Some sort of single unpatched weakness in an Apache Struts web app allowed attackers to be able to remotely execute computer code on Equifax's machines, leading to one particular of the biggest identity theft situations in history. These kinds of cases illustrate just how one weak hyperlink within an application can compromise an whole organization's security.
## Who Information Is definitely For
This certain guide is published for both aiming and seasoned safety measures professionals, developers, are usually, and anyone considering building expertise in application security. We are going to cover fundamental principles and modern issues in depth, mixing historical context together with technical explanations, ideal practices, real-world illustrations, and forward-looking observations.
Whether you usually are an application developer studying to write more secure code, securities analyst assessing application risks, or a good IT leader framing your organization's security strategy, this guidebook provides a comprehensive understanding of your application security nowadays.
The chapters in this article will delve straight into how application security has evolved over time, examine common threats and vulnerabilities (and how to reduce them), explore safe design and advancement methodologies, and discuss emerging technologies in addition to future directions. Simply by the end, an individual should have an alternative, narrative-driven perspective about application security – one that lets you to not just defend against existing threats but in addition anticipate and get ready for those in the horizon.